Pre Matric Scholarship Gujarat 2026 — SC, ST, OBC Students
Quick Answer
Pre Matric Scholarship Gujarat is financial aid for students studying from Class 1 to Class 10 at recognised schools in Gujarat. It is available for SC, ST, OBC, Minority, and other categories. The amount ranges from ₹940 to ₹3,000 per year. Apply free at digitalgujarat.gov.in. The next window for AY 2026–27 is expected to open in August 2026.
What is Pre Matric Scholarship Gujarat?
Pre Matric Scholarships cover school-going students from Std 1 to Class 10 (also called Standard 1 to Std 10 or Class 1 to Matric). The word "pre-matric" means "before matriculation" — i.e., before completing the Class 10 board exam.
The scholarships are specifically designed to reduce dropout rates among students from economically weaker sections by covering a portion of their school-related expenses. They are administered through the Digital Gujarat portal and disbursed via direct bank transfer.

Pre-Matric Scholarships — All Schemes
Multiple pre-matric schemes exist on the Digital Gujarat portal. Find the one that matches your category.
Pre-Matric Scholarship for SC Girls
Specifically for girls from the Scheduled Caste category studying in government or government-aided schools from Std 1 to Class 10.
Pre-Matric Scholarship for SC Students
For both boys and girls from the Scheduled Caste category. Covers maintenance allowance and is targeted at preventing school dropout.
Pre-Matric Scholarship for ST Students
For Scheduled Tribe students studying in recognised schools. Administered by the Tribal Development Department with a focus on tribal areas.
Pre-Matric Scholarship for OBC Students
For OBC category students studying in recognised schools. Non-Creamy Layer condition applies.
Pre-Matric Scholarship for Minority Students
For students from Minority communities (Muslim, Christian, Sikh, Buddhist, Parsi, Jain) studying in Std 1 to Class 10.
Pre-Matric Scholarship for NTDNT Students
For students from Nomadic Tribes, De-notified Tribes and NT communities studying from Class 6 onwards.
Pre-Matric Scholarship Amount Details
Amounts are split by day scholars and hostel students, and by class level.
| Scheme | Category | Class Level | Day Scholar (Annual) | Hostel Student (Annual)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Pre-Matric (SC Girls) | SC (Girls) | Std 1–4 | ₹940 | ₹1,800 |
| Pre-Matric (SC Girls) | SC (Girls) | Std 5–8 | ₹1,500 | ₹2,500 |
| Pre-Matric (SC Girls) | SC (Girls) | Std 9–10 | ₹2,000 | ₹3,000 |
| Pre-Matric (ST) | ST | Std 1–4 | ₹940 | ₹1,800 |
| Pre-Matric (ST) | ST | Std 5–8 | ₹1,500 | ₹2,500 |
| Pre-Matric (ST) | ST | Std 9–10 | ₹2,000 | ₹3,000 |
| Pre-Matric (OBC) | OBC | Std 1–8 | ₹940–₹1,500 | ₹1,800–₹2,500 |
| Pre-Matric (OBC) | OBC | Std 9–10 | ₹1,800 | ₹2,500 |
| Pre-Matric (Minority) | Minority | Std 1–10 | Up to ₹25,000 | — |
| Pre-Matric (NTDNT) | NTDNT | Class 6–10 | Up to ₹25,000 | — |
* Amounts are indicative based on scheme guidelines. Actual disbursement depends on government approval and annual budget allocation. Verify at digitalgujarat.gov.in.
Who Is Eligible for Pre-Matric Scholarship?
All four core conditions must be met. If any one is not met, the application will be rejected.
| Criteria | Requirement |
|---|---|
| Residency | Permanent resident of Gujarat — valid domicile certificate from Mamlatdar |
| Category | SC, ST, OBC, SEBC, Minority, NTDNT — valid caste/category certificate |
| Income Limit | SC/ST: ≤ ₹2,50,000 | OBC: ≤ ₹1,50,000 | NTDNT: ≤ ₹2,00,000 | Minority: ≤ ₹2,50,000 |
| Education Level | Enrolled in Std 1 to Class 10 at a recognised school in Gujarat |
| Marks | Minimum 40% marks in previous exam (except for Std 1–3 where no minimum applies) |
| Attendance | Regular attendance — usually 75% minimum in the current academic year |
| School Type | Government school, Government-aided school, or recognised private school |
How to Apply for Pre-Matric Scholarship
The process is the same as all Digital Gujarat scholarships — online and free.
- 1
Verify eligibility for your child / ward
Confirm the student's category certificate is valid, family income is within the limit, and the child is enrolled at a recognised school. Also check that the application window is open — typically August to November.
- 2
Register or log in at digitalgujarat.gov.in
For new users, click New Registration. Enter the parent's/guardian's mobile number and email. Students in Std 6 and above may register using their own number.
- 3
Complete profile and select scheme
Fill in all mandatory profile fields. Go to Services → Scholarship Services. Select the correct pre-matric scheme for your category. Choose financial year 2025–26 (or 2026–27 when it opens).
- 4
Fill form and upload documents
Enter student's personal, academic, and bank details. Upload all required documents in PDF/JPG, each under 200 KB. See the documents checklist →
- 5
Submit and track status
Review all information, accept terms, and click Submit. Note the reference number. Track status at digitalgujarat.gov.in → Scholarship Services → Status column.
